About
Inspired by 36 Days of Type, this 3D type exercise series is inspired by contemporary minimalist sculpture and architecture. It uses a contrast of geometric and organic shapes to create letterforms with various tone-on-tone materials and textures.
Process
Moodboard
I first collected inspiration and reference photos exploring textures, colours and shapes.
Thumbnails
I then created a sketched out of thumbnail sketches until I was satisfied with a design for each letter of the alphabet.
Styleframes
Next, I drew a few styleframes in Photoshop to land the intended aesthetic and lighting.
Storyboard
Once approved, I cleaned up all of the sketches to use as a reference during the modelling process. During this process, I created a quick blockout in 3D using the sketch as a guide to verify if it was functional.
Modelling
Modelling, lighting and compositing was completed in Blender.
